Traction patch for perianal operation
By designing a traction patch for perianal surgery, which combines adhesive and airbag, precise control of perianal tissue traction is achieved, solving the problem of uneven force in traditional manual traction methods and improving the efficiency and safety of the operation.

Traditional perianal tissue traction methods rely on manual operation by surgical assistants, resulting in uneven traction force, affecting the exposure and progress of the surgical field, and may cause tissue damage.
A traction patch for perianal surgery is designed, which combines an adhesive component and an air bladder. The air bladder is inflated and deflated by an air pump, and the traction band is connected by Velcro to achieve precise traction and angle adjustment.
It provides stable and precise traction of the perianal tissues, improving the accuracy and convenience of surgical procedures, reducing tissue damage, avoiding cross-infection, and shortening surgical time.

[0002] In anorectal surgery, good surgical field exposure is crucial for precise operation and successful implementation. Traditional perianal tissue traction methods mostly rely on surgical assistants using manual prying or manual traction with the aid of instruments, which have obvious limitations. For example, the assistant is prone to fatigue during long-term manual prying, leading to uneven traction force and affecting the surgical process and effectiveness. Manual instrument traction may conflict with the surgeon's operation in terms of operating space, interfering with the smooth progress of the surgery. Moreover, traditional traction methods cannot accurately control the angle and force of traction, resulting in incomplete surgical field exposure and potential unnecessary damage to the patient's perianal tissue. Therefore, there is an urgent need for a new type of traction device specifically designed for perianal surgery to address these issues. SUMMARY

[0028] Please refer to Figs. 1-3 , a perianal surgery pulling paste is shown, which comprises a set of left-right symmetrical pulling assemblies 1. Each pulling assembly 1 has a paste 101 for closely attaching to the skin surface of the patient's buttocks during perianal surgery. The paste 101 is composed of a release paper layer 101a, a sticky layer 101b, an intermediate layer 101c, a reinforcing layer 101d and an outer cover layer 101e.
[0029] The release paper layer 101a covers the bottom surface of the sticky layer 101b, which effectively prevents the sticky layer 101b from being contaminated by the outside world or losing adhesion due to accidental contact, ensuring that it can be well attached to the skin during use.
[0030] The sticky layer 101b is made of acrylate adhesive material. This material has excellent biocompatibility and can adhere closely to human skin. At the same time, when it is peeled off from the skin after the operation, it causes minimal irritation to the skin, reducing the probability of adverse reactions of the patient's skin after the operation. What is particularly important is that the sticky layer 101b can be conveniently separated from the intermediate layer 101c. This feature makes it possible to put the pulling paste into use again after a single operation by replacing only the sticky layer 101b, which not only saves resources but also reduces the cost of use, while ensuring the reliability of each use.
[0031] The intermediate layer 101c is made of polyurethane material and is firmly connected with the adhesive layer 101b and the reinforcing layer 101d by adhesive means. On the one hand, the intermediate layer 101c can effectively buffer external pressure, avoiding the discomfort or damage caused by the direct action of pressure on the patient's skin; on the other hand, it enhances the overall structural strength of the adhesive member 101, making it less likely to deform or be damaged when subjected to pulling force, ensuring the stability and reliability of the pulling process.
[0032] The reinforcing layer 101d is made of soft rubber material, with a higher hardness than the adhesive layer 101b and the intermediate layer 101c, and is firmly fixed with the outer cover layer 101e. The reinforcing layer 101d provides a solid support frame for the adhesive member 101, ensuring that the adhesive member 101 can be stably attached to the patient's skin during the pulling operation, and will not be displaced, deformed or fall off due to the action of pulling force.
[0033] The outer cover layer 101e is made of nylon material, which has good wear resistance and flexibility, effectively resisting the erosion and damage of external environmental factors on the internal structure, prolonging the overall service life of the traction tape and ensuring its good performance state during repeated use.
[0034] The outer cover layer 101e is provided with three traction bands 102 on the side surface away from the reinforcing layer 101d, of which the upper and lower traction bands mainly serve as auxiliary traction. The traction band 102 is made of flat rubber band material, which gives the traction band 102 excellent elasticity and stretchability, making it perform well in performance adaptability under different traction force requirements. During the pulling process, it can not only provide sufficient pulling force to effectively expose the surgical field, but also adjust its length in time according to the elasticity change of the tissue, avoiding damage to the tissue caused by excessive pulling. Each traction band 102 is fixedly connected with a connecting patch 103 at one end close to the outer cover layer 101e, and the connecting patch 103 and the outer cover layer 101e are connected and separated conveniently by magic tape. This connection method provides convenience for adjusting the angle and position of the traction band 102 during the operation, and the doctor can quickly and flexibly change the pulling direction and force according to the actual needs of the operation, so as to accurately control the exposure degree of the surgical field and improve the flexibility and accuracy of the operation. During the operation preparation, the upper and lower traction bands 102 can be buckled and fastened on the fixed rod pre-set around the operating table to realize the pulling action.
[0035] The traction assembly 1 further comprises an air bag 104, which is fixedly connected to one end of one of the three traction belts 102 near the side of the traction belt 102. The two air bags 104 on the two traction assemblies 1 are in communication with an external foot-operated air pump through air pipes. By inflating and deflating the air bag 104 with the foot-operated air pump, the volume and internal pressure of the air bag 104 can be accurately controlled, thereby realizing precise adjustment of the traction force of the perianal tissue. During the preparation stage of the operation, the side of the air bag 104 near the traction belt 102 is connected to the external fixed rod by buckling, and the traction belt 102 and the air bag 104 are fixedly connected to the side away from the fixed rod. [0036] Notches are formed on the release paper layer 101a, the adhesive layer 101b, the intermediate layer 101c, and the reinforcing layer 101d at the same positions. These notches play an important role in the operation process. When liquid such as blood or exudate is produced in the surgical area, the liquid can be smoothly discharged through these notches, avoiding accumulation in the surgical site, thereby maintaining the clarity and cleanliness of the surgical field at all times, providing convenient conditions for the operation of the surgeon, and also reducing the soaking and irritation of the liquid to the tissue, which is beneficial to the rapid recovery of the patient after the operation.
[0037] Working principle:
[0038] Before the operation, the medical staff first slowly tears the release paper layer 101a of the traction paste from the adhesive layer 101b, paying attention to keep the adhesive layer 101b clean. Then, according to the site requirements of the perianal operation, the adhesive member 101 is accurately adhered to the skin of the patient's buttocks, ensuring that the adhesive layer 101b is tightly attached to the skin without wrinkles or air bubbles. After adhering, the adhesive member 101 can be pressed appropriately to enhance the adhesion effect. Next, the upper and lower traction belts 102 are pulled tight and buckled on the pre-set fixed rod, the direction and force of traction are adjusted, and at the same time, the connection of the intermediate traction belt 102 and the air bag 104 and the magic tape connection of the connection paste 103 and the outer cover 101e are checked.
[0039] After the operation begins, the traction is performed using a foot-operated air pump, and the doctor can inflate the air bag 104 through the foot-operated air pump according to the need of the operation field of view. As the air bag 104 is inflated, the intermediate traction belt 102 connected thereto is stretched outward, and together with the upper and lower traction belts 102, the perianal tissue is pulled to the two sides, and the operation field of view is fully exposed. During the traction, the doctor can adjust the inflation amount of the air bag 104 at any time through the foot-operated air pump, and accurately control the traction strength. If it is necessary to adjust the traction angle or strength, the connection between the connection sticker 103 and the outer cover 101e can be unfastened through the magic sticker, the position of the traction belt 102 is adjusted, and then it is re-fixed. And the buckling and lacing traction of the upper and lower traction belts 102 can continue to maintain the traction state required by the operation, and ensure the smooth progress of the operation. At the same time, the liquid in the operation can be smoothly discharged through the slot on the release paper layer 101a, the adhesive layer 101b, the intermediate layer 101c and the reinforcing layer 101d.
[0040] After the operation is completed, the gas in the air bag 104 is slowly released, so that the traction belt 102 returns to a relaxed state. Then, the adhesive member 101 is carefully torn off from the skin of the patient's buttocks. Due to the characteristics of the adhesive layer 101b, the damage to the skin can be reduced. Finally, the used traction sticker is treated according to the medical waste treatment regulations, and the operation instruments and the operating table are cleaned and disinfected, so as to prepare for the next operation.
